WebbStringers should always be cut from 2x12s. Notching smaller stock doesn’t leave enough wood to safely carry the loads of a stair. Webb2 feb. 2024 · Staircase width (important not only because of comfort, but also for safety): no less than 36 inches (914 mm). Headroom: no less than 6 feet 8 inches (2032 mm).
